Output 8e5b64c26430b51c2cc8e8bd1fe68e2a4e3b396b3576b80e4b0a31efe1ece29b:0

value
181062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2273bbdf4b0dc6de37799bba41864376222ad57c OP_EQUAL
address
34qBYPxdAHYdE2siicmkfXr8h1nXfVfJqo
transaction
8e5b64c26430b51c2cc8e8bd1fe68e2a4e3b396b3576b80e4b0a31efe1ece29b
confirmations
197343
spent
true